| 書目名稱 | Implementierung funktionaler Programmiersprachen | | 副標(biāo)題 | Codegenerierung, Spe | | 編輯 | Michael Gloger | | 視頻video | http://file.papertrans.cn/463/462580/462580.mp4 | | 圖書封面 |  | | 描述 | 2.1 MS -Eine einfache funktionale Sprache Zur Beschreibung der übersetzung funktionaler Sprachen wird in diesem Ab- schnitt eine einfache Sprache definiert, die als gemeinsamer Kern der meisten modernen funktionalen Sprachen angesehen werden kann. Diese Sprache enth?lt keine Listen-oder Mengenabstraktionen und nur sehr eingeschr?nkte M?glich- keiten des Pattern-Matching. Sie ist jedoch m?chtig genug, um die im folgenden behandelten wesentlichen Probleme der Codegenerierung aufzeigen zu k?nnen. Wir wollen diese Sprache Mini-SAMPAE oder kurz MS nennen, da sie eine Un- termenge der in SAMPAE zul?ssigen Programme definiert. Die Syntax von MS ist in den Abbildungen 2.1, 2.2 und 2.3 zusammengefa?t. Ein MS-Programm besteht aus einem einzigen Modul, das eine Liste von Definitionen und einen Ausdruck enth?lt. Der Wert dieses Ausdrucks ist das Ergebnis des Programms bei der Ausführung. In der globalen Definitionsliste k?nnen Typen und Funktionen definiert werden. Die Typen der definierten Funktionen k?nnen in MS nicht spezifiziert werden. Typdefinitionen dienen lediglich dazu, neue Datenkonstruktoren zu definieren. Es wird davon ausge- gangen, da? eine frühere übersetzungsphase, der Typ chec | | 出版日期 | Book 1993 | | 關(guān)鍵詞 | Algorithmen; Implementierung; Komplexit?t; Optimierung; Programmiersprache | | 版次 | 1 | | doi | https://doi.org/10.1007/978-3-322-91022-6 | | isbn_softcover | 978-3-8244-2037-7 | | isbn_ebook | 978-3-322-91022-6 | | copyright | Springer Fachmedien Wiesbaden 1993 |
The information of publication is updating
|
|